I thoroughly enjoyed this story, and would be interested in others told in the same world. The narrators did a lovely job with one glaring exception: Luna's voice in Alandra's POV. I actually really liked Alandra's voice, but Luna's high-pitched, lilting tones made her sound ditzy and/or high af instead, rather than dreamy, which I think might be what the narrator was going for. And I'm not usually so nitpicky, but the way she pronounced the term of endearment "little witch," which came out sounding more like "lllittlewitch," was seriously obnoxious.

For some reason, I didn't realize it was a different narrator reading Luna's POV, and it was very off-putting that Luna sounded completely different (and fantastic!) in her own chapters. I'm not sure why the audio director let this slide, to be honest. It's literally the only thing I didn't like about the recording. The story and worldbuilding were interesting, and the narration otherwise was great, but this one flaw affected my enjoyment enough to influence my overall rating.
